A MakerBot Innovation Center opened in Hong Kong recently at Polytechnic University. This Center will allow people to utilize all of MakerBot's 3D printing resources, which are especially relevant to today's STEAM education goals. Outfitted as a 3D printing hub, this Center, like the others, is run by using the proprietary MakerBot Innovation Center Management Platform. This is software linking Replicator 3D printers together, allowing for quick production of 3D prints, print queuing, and remote access. These Centers are especially important as we adapt STEAM education goals in K-12 education and on the college level, too.
